All manifests are in SCM. So far, I've checked in and ran puppetd -- test on a host machine to force an update. I look at how it fails, and check in a correction. Repeat.
This isn't a good way for me to make changes to systems. So, how can I test a manifest change through the full stack of puppet on just one node? This nodes is also under normal puppet control, but I am willing to take it off for a while when I am testing. I read some, but it seems like there are multiple ways and I never got the right way yet. - http://reductivelabs.com/trac/puppet/wiki/TestingGuide Can anyone point me to a simple way to force a local puppetmaster to work against my current SVN working directory. And push the changes locally to my puppetd running? So I can see if I will break things without checking in?
